Why one STEP file renders and another does not

CadRoam supports curved B-Rep and tessellated STEP representations. Compatibility still depends on the schema, geometric entities and exporter records used in the file.

If an import is incomplete, review the reported warning and check the original in the source CAD system. A fresh STEP export or an STL/OBJ review copy can help when particular entities are unsupported or the file is malformed.

What you can inspect on the device

For supported visible geometry, CadRoam provides orbit, pan and zoom controls, multi-object browsing, hide and isolate actions, orthographic viewing, axes, grid, wireframe, transparency and a bounding box.

Available statistics can include overall bounds, triangle count, surface area and enclosed volume. These are inspection aids, not certified metrology results.

Why did my STEP file render only partially?

A partial import can involve unsupported entities, exporter-specific records or malformed geometry. Review the import warning and compare with the source model. Curved B-Rep alone is not a reason to convert the file first.
